Um Hong-gil Establishes Schools in the Nepal Himalayas

On June 16, KBS Joy's show 'Ask Anything' featured renowned mountaineer Um Hong-gil, who made history as the first person to successfully summit all 16 of the world's highest peaks. During the episode, he shared his inspiring journey of establishing 22 schools in remote areas of the Nepal Himalayas. After completing his climbs, Um felt compelled to help the children living at the foot of these mountains, leading him to build schools to provide them with education.

Um revealed that his foundation covers all expenses without external support, stating, "The costs increase as we establish more schools in remote areas. In some cases, we have had to transport materials by helicopter." He recounted a touching story about a girl who had difficulty walking due to a leg injury. After receiving treatment in South Korea, she was able to walk again and eventually became a nurse, leaving a lasting impression on him.

He mentioned that he visits Nepal four to five times a year for the schools, humorously comparing his trips to a casual hike in the Himalayas, saying, "It feels great to recharge after climbing a 3,000-meter mountain."

During the show, fellow guest Seo Jang-hoon joked about Um having a room named after him in a Nepal hotel, while Lee Soo-geun quipped that Um should run for president in Nepal given his influence. Um also shared that he has received honorary citizenship from Nepal and expressed a desire for people to take time to visit and enjoy the positive energy of the mountains, suggesting a visit to Bawangsang Mountain to experience it firsthand.
